Judith Retensky

Judith received her formal training in art and social sciences at The School of Visual Arts and New York University, in New York City. She began her business career in 1980 in the advertising industry, and spent over 15 years working to create business strategies built on consumer insight. Her career spans four major US agencies – MVBMS/Euro RSCG, Bates, Bozell and J. Walter Thompson, where she was Senior Vice President & Director of Brand Planning. Judy has served a broad range of clients/industries, from Warner-Lambert and Avis to Campbell Soup and Hyundai.

Judy founded her own independent consultancy in 1998, leveraging the research and strategic analysis skills gained from nearly two decades of experience in the agency environment. Her practice is focused on helping clients solve the range of problems involved in effective marketplace persuasion and imagery management – including brand strategy/positioning development, advertising development and evaluation, brand extendibility/leverage assessment, corporate identity work and name research/development. Her services are highly valued by major companies spanning a range of industries – from The Coca-Cola Company, Dow Jones and Texaco to Prudential Securities, Phillips Electronics, United States Tennis Association and Red Lobster. Her practice is both domestic and international.

In addition to providing a full range of qualitative research services, Judy is an expert in ethnographic research, and leads ideation sessions for business planning and decision making. Judy also consults with clients to formulate comprehensive business learning strategies that combine qualitative research and quantitative analysis.
